“Being impatient is what gets a lot of insureds into trouble. For example, after the first big hailstorm of the year many people have damage that needs to be repaired, but you do not want to jump the gun,” said Matt Moorhead of Shelter Insurance. “Now don’t get me wrong, emergencies need to be addressed immediately to prevent further damage, but if the damage is just cosmetic, it is sometimes better to wait. I tell my clients to find a good local reputable roofing company. If they are local, they more than likely already have dealt with Shelter before, and it will make things run more smoothly than with a company that just showed up that week. Shelter’s claims adjustors have a really good reputation with our Lincoln roofing companies and it makes things so much easier.”

Your initial action upon discovering water infiltration into your home or business should be promptly shutting off the main water supply. If the water intrusion is due to a storm, ensure outdoor drainage is directed away from your property, verify the functionality of your sump pump, and endeavor to minimize damage. However, if water is seeping through walls or floors, promptly contact 1-800 WATER DAMAGE to mitigate further damage.

“Moisture can enter your home in large amounts that affect everything,” Jeff said. “Damage can spread, and contents, walls, ceilings, trim and flooring can be ruined if not acted on immediately. Solid wood, carpet and stone usually are salvageable, but the rest generally will have to be torn out and redone if action is delayed. If you don’t take precautions—or if you notice water and don’t do anything—your price tag can change from a couple thousand dollars to $30,000 in claims quickly.”

“My biggest piece of advice is to ensure you are hiring local, reputable contractors that are insured and will be there after the storm,” advised Owner, Chris Neemann. “Hiring an unreliable contractor can result in costly expenses. If the contractor does not pay for your material, a lien can be placed on your home. Also, a workmanship warranty is only good if the contractor is still in business. If a contractor installs your shingles incorrectly, your shingle warranty could be void. But maybe the worst is that many homeowners don’t realize that there are some contractors that take money down and leave town without doing the project.”

With the onset of severe weather season, Chris advises homeowners to vigilantly monitor the condition of their gutters. If they’re not effectively draining, it could lead to potential water damage within the interior of your home and basement. Avoiding the financial burden of storm-related damage to both the inside and outside of your home is a priority for any homeowner.

“When choosing a contractor, it is a good idea to check online reviews, but even better to ask your friends, family or neighbors,” suggested Chris. “If you think it’s expensive hiring a good contractor, try hiring a bad one!”

Ashley Freese, your local American Family Insurance (amfam.com) Agent says, “There are 3 easy steps to being prepared for Severe Weather:

Get an Emergency Kit Prepared including: nonperishable food & water, Battery powered or hand crank radio, flashlight with extra batteries, first aid kit, copies of important documents like birth certificates, passports, deed/lease to home, insurance policies

Make a Plan: talk with your family or household members about what you should do or where to go in the event of severe weather.

Be Informed. Stay up to date on weather announcements in your surrounding area whether on your phone or the radio. Learn First Aid & CPR.”

“When severe weather hits, your home becomes susceptible to damage. One small leak, unchecked can turn a small repair into a major renovation,” says Uriah Sawyer of Sawyer Exteriors. “Repairing any missing shingles, siding, soffit, or fascia before severe weather hits will help prevent further damage during a storm. What we also recommend even before damage occurs is to check with your insurance provider to better understand what types of storm damage are covered on your policy.
